REKK: How Nord Stream 2 will impact the prices and competition (PAPER)

Hungarian think tank Regionális Energiagazdasági Kutatóközpont (REKK) published a paper called „The Impact Of The Construction Of The Nord Stream 2 Gas Pipeline On Gas Prices And Competition” in English.

The paper analyses the effects of Nord Stream 2 on the wholesale natural gas prices of European countries and the European gas market competition. It also assesses the effect of this new infrastructure on the planned PCI projects of Central and Eastern Europe.
